MANGANESE X PROVIDES UPDATE REGARDING THE GRAPHANO ENERGY SPIN-OUT
Manganese X Energy Corp. has provided an update regarding the proposed timing of the previously announced statutory plan of arrangement with Graphano Energy Ltd. to spin out its Lac Aux Bouleaux graphite property, located in Quebec. As of the date of this Press Release, the Company and Graphano are awaiting conditional approval from the TSX Venture Exchange (“TSXV”) for Graphano to list on the TSXV on a post-spin-out basis (under the tentative trading symbol GEL).
Extension of Escrow Release Conditions
Further to the above, on December 22, 2020 and April 19, 2021, Graphano completed a private placement of subscription receipts for aggregate gross proceeds of $4,092,283, (the “Private Placement”), at a price of $0.05 per Subscription Receipt.
The conversion of the Subscription Receipts is subject to the satisfaction or waiver of certain customary escrow release conditions (the “Escrow Release Conditions”), including receipt of conditional approval from the TSXV, on or prior to June 30, 2021 (the “Outside Date”).
Graphano received a comment letter from the TSXV on June 4, 2021, which it responded to and believed to have fully satisfied the requirements of the TSXV at the time of the response, which would allow them to meet the Escrow Release Conditions prior to the Outside Date. Unfortunately, the TSXV sent an additional comment letter dated June 22, 2021, which means that Graphano will be unable to meet the Escrow Release Conditions prior to the Outside Date. Graphano is currently in the process of seeking approval from subscription receipt holders to extend the Outside Date to August 31, 2021.
